Briefly

The report's findings indicate that 73 percent of nonprofits are encountering negative repercussions due to their work, especially around issues like DEI and immigrant rights.
Funders must assure organizations that they do not need to change their programs due to political pressures, and they should provide trust and robust financial resources.
Almost half of nonprofits addressing controversial issues anticipate funding losses, instilling fear in other groups regarding their support for similar causes.
The hostile political climate threatens the very fabric of nonprofit work, emphasizing the urgent need for philanthropic institutions to support those on the frontlines.
